Kolsch brewed with a single hop varietal from France (via Comptoir Agricole). Aroma is primarily pear, banana, and tropical fruits. Secondary flavors of grainy malt and floral notes are also present balancing the fruit flavors. This beer is light bodied with a bitter, dry finish.
